IKEA Adventures & Nationals Baseball Game | Washington, DC

When someone mentions an IKEA trip, I immediately get my calendar out and see what DAY I’m available to go. Seriously, if you have never been, you must mentally prepare to spend a considerable amount of time there and also come to terms with the fact that you are GOING to leave with a household item that you didn’t intend to buy.

So when my good friend Haley and I began plotting our trip to IKEA we had to make sure it was a day when we could both block out at least five hours. Haley also happens to be mother to Huxley’s baby bestie. We planned our girls’ trip and off we went! No trip to IKEA is complete without Swedish meatballs, which is where we started…obviously—you must stockpile calories before perusing the maze (no really, there are arrows on the ground to tell you which way to go) of trendy furniture that would never look right in your own home. Throughout the maze, a few photo ops presented themselves, along with dreams of a perfectly styled home. Although we didn’t leave IKEA with all the materials to have a perfectly styled home, we did capitalize on those photo ops.

It was a struggle when we finally got to the end of the maze and it was time for me to find and load the shelves that would soon be the “built-ins” my dad helped me make (read: made for me). Picture two ladies, two babies, a stroller, a car seat, a cart, a set of dishes, and a dolly loaded with three very tall, cumbersome shelves all making their way to the checkout line. It was a sight! But neither people nor household items were broken in the endeavor. We would like to thank the Marine Corps (Haley, too, is a Marine Corps spouse) for making us the independent women we are today!

I bet you thought that was the end to the adventure…not so fast! Once Haley dropped me and Hux off at home, we met Caleb, his mom, dad, sister, brother, sister-in-law, and nephew just in time to head back to DC to catch the Nationals playing the Marlins! Caleb is a baseball lover, and we are thankful to be pretty close to an MLB team while at this duty station. It’s our second game this season! Each time we have gone, we gather our Nationals gear and prepare for the traffic. One of my other baseball favorites—hot dogs. I typically am not a fan of hot dogs, unless I’m at a baseball game. They just taste better when you’re in a stadium.

It was a great game with a couple homeruns that resulted in a Nationals win! Although it was a long day, it was one of those days you know you’re making memories with friends and family. We couldn’t have asked for a better one!
